WINTER HAVEN, Fla. – LEGOLAND Florida Resort is expanding its annual family-friendly Halloween event this fall with a brand-new neighborhood experience called Brick or Treat Street.
The Winter Haven theme park announced Monday that the Brick or Treat event will run on select dates from Sept. 5 through Oct. 31, 2026. During the event, the park turns into “Mischief Town,” offering trick-or-treating, live shows, character meet-and-greets, and specialized LEGO building stations.
All Halloween activities are included with regular park admission and annual passes.
The centerpiece of the 2026 expansion is Brick or Treat Street, an interactive walkthrough destination.
The area features six life-sized homes themed after popular LEGO Monster minifigures, where guests can interact with the characters and scenes:
Wacky Witch’s Cottage: An interactive experience where kids can hunt for runaway frogs and see potion mishaps.
Wolf Guy’s Cabin: A stop featuring a full-moon transformation gag.
Spider Lady’s Castle: A walk-through area filled with tactile, creepy-crawly textures.
Mummy’s Throne Room: A comedy-focused setup centered around waking an ancient mummy.
Plant Monster’s Greenhouse: A display featuring moving giant vines and interactive hungry plants.
Scarecrow’s Barn: A pose-and-shout photo stop where children can collect a LEGO brick.
“Brick or Treat has always been about creating a Halloween experience families can enjoy together, and this year we’re taking it to a whole new level with the addition of Brick or Treat Street,” said Brian Bacica, President of LEGOLAND Florida Resort. “We’ve turned a classic Halloween tradition into a playful neighborhood with candy, surprises and magical moments families will remember long after the season ends.”
In addition to the new street experience, the event features the Potion Mischief Light Trail with illuminated projections, the “Great Monster Chase” 4D movie, and the “Monster Skytacular” drone show on select Saturday nights.
The 2026 Brick or Treat event will take place on Sept. 5-6, 12, 19, and 26, as well as Oct. 3-4, 9-11, 16-18, 23-25, and 30-31.
